... illustrators, other designers, account managers, web developers and marketing specialists ... to improve quality and enhance customer satisfaction. Understand the quality ... illustrators, other designers, account managers, web developers and marketing specialists ...
12 days ago
... illustrators, other designers, account managers, web developers and marketing specialists ... to improve quality and enhance customer satisfaction. Understand the quality ... illustrators, other designers, account managers, web developers and marketing specialists ...
12 days ago
... illustrators, other designers, account managers, web developers and marketing specialists ... to improve quality and enhance customer satisfaction. Understand the quality ... illustrators, other designers, account managers, web developers and marketing specialists ...
12 days ago